THE PROBLEM: THE PARTICIPATION PARADOX

Across Africa, democratic constitutions exist—but remain inaccessible to the majority of citizens. This creates a Participation Paradox: people are expected to participate in a system they do not understand.
Key Consequences:
  • Vulnerability to misinformation and political manipulation
  • Erosion of the rule of law
  • Marginalization of women, youth, and minority groups
  • Reduced economic confidence and investment
KEY INSIGHTS & DATA
  • 60% of Africans have little or no knowledge of their Constitution
  • Only 25% can accurately explain its provisions
  • 75% recognize its importance for national development

There is a clear gap between demand for constitutional knowledge and access to it.

OUR APPROACH

A four-pronged strategy designed for scale and impact:

  1. Mass Media Engagement
  2. Direct Community Intervention
  3. Physical Information Infrastructure
  4. Digital Mobilization
IMPLEMENTATION STRATEGY

Phase 1: Reach, Depth, Engagement

  • Radio campaigns with daily and weekly programming
  • Community seminars targeting “multipliers”
  • Social media and SMS engagement for youth

Phase 2: Scale Across Africa

  • Broadcast in all 54 countries
  • Activation of legal partners for support services
  • Continued digital engagement and impact storytelling
PROGRAM TIMELINE
  • Month 1: Mobilization and content production
  • Months 2–3: Pilot execution and seminars
  • Month 4: Full-scale rollout
  • Months 5–10: Expansion, social media scaling, and impact reporting
